Sujet
- Plakophilins 1, 2, 3 and 4 (PKP1-4) influence development and participate in linking cadherins to cytoskeletal intermediate filaments. Plakophilins 1-4 contain arm-repeat (armadillo) domains and localize to nuclei and cell desmosomes (cell-cell junctions found in suprabasal layers of stratifying epithelia that undergo mechanical stress). Plakophilin 1 mediates increases in desmosomal protein content, desmosome assembly and regulation of cell migration. Plakophilin 2 is important for desmosome assembly and is an essential morphogenic factor and architectural component of the heart. Plakophilin 4 is a component of desmosomal adhesion plaques that regulates junctional plaque organization and cadherin function.Synonyms: PKP2
